Designed by Eugene Meshcheruk , this small, bright apartment was transformed for a young family in Zaporojye, Ukraine. The new focal point is the subtle dividing wall built of plywood panels that separate the dining area and kitchen from the living room.

Located in Dnepropetrovsk, Ukraine, this ultra-modern country house was re-imagined by Ukraine based SVOYA Studio starting from the idea of adding insignificant changes to the space. Placing the emphasis on the floors, designers decorated the spaces with balanced masculine and feminine elegance.

Defined by the owners as “calm and sweet,” this playful apartment in Kharkov, Ukraine, features several interesting details. The highlight of the recently renovated apartment, located on the top floors of a turn-of-the-century building, is undoubtedly the slide linking the two levels. And the team delivered.
